Indian Stretchable Time. A lackadaisical approach to timeliness, playing on Indian Standard Time, which spans the whole country.
Braxton: Let's meet at 10am for Samosapedia hackday

1:15 pm

Arun: Hey Braxton sorry I am a bit late yaar. Got hungry, ate one bonda then bought some jin jak bangles for my sisters wedding -- a love marriage! So got a bit held up. You know...IST macha. Please adjust madi.
